Mark's Obituary

Mark Boettcher, 72, of St. Joseph, MI passed away Tuesday, March 4, 2025, after a battle with cancer. A Celebration of Life Service will be held at 11:00am on Monday, March 10, 2025, at Starks & Menchinger Chapel, 2650 Niles Rd, St. Joseph, MI. Friends are welcome for visitation beginning at 10:00am.

Mark will be deeply missed. He wore his heart on his sleeve—conscientious and peace-loving, with a quick wit and a mischievous streak. He was born June 1, 1952 in Benton Harbor to Louis & Ella (Downer) Boettcher. He graduated from St. Joseph High School in 1971. On April 23, 1983 he married the love of his life Lori Johll in Stevensville.

Mark had a varied career, working at Pebblewood Golf Course, Cook Nuclear, Modern Plastics, and Chardon Rubber for many years, as well as serving as a custodian for several local public schools. He loved golf and was a talented musician, playing guitar, drums, and keyboard. He also adored his cats, Lou and “The Kid.”

Mark is survived by his wife Lori Boettcher; daughters Nicole Boettcher (Graham Mason) and Anna Boettcher (Amy Huang); son Erik Mark Boettcher, and his son Gavin Avry Kraus; sisters Jeanine Sillaway and Barbara Treas (Joe Sigers); and his dear nieces and nephews. Mark was preceded in death by his parents Lou and Ella, his brothers Paul and Kurt, his sister Nanette, and nephew Jeff.
